Views

Selina Lo

Selina Lo is known for The Lord of the Rings: The Rings of Power (2022), Hellraiser (2022) and Boss Level (2020).

Known For: Acting

Birthday: 1991-05-08

Place of Birth: London, England, UK

Also Known As:

Selina Lo